Key Differences
In short — Core i9-11900 outperforms Core i7-880 on the selected game parameters. We do not have the prices of both CPUs to compare value. The better performing Core i9-11900 is 3943 days newer than Core i7-880.
Advantages of Intel Core i9-11900
- Performs up to 31% better in Shadow of the Tomb Raider: Definitive Edition than Core i7-880 - 235 vs 180 FPS
- Consumes up to 32% less energy than Intel Core i7-880 - 65 vs 95 Watts
- Can execute more multi-threaded tasks simultaneously than Intel Core i7-880 - 16 vs 8 threads
- Works without a dedicated GPU, while Intel Core i7-880 doesn't have integrated graphics

Intel Core i7-880 | vs | Intel Core i9-11900 |
---|---|---|
May 30th, 2010 | Release Date | Mar 16th, 2021 |
Core i7 | Collection | Core i9 |
Lynnfield | Codename | Rocket Lake |
Intel Socket 1156 | Socket | Intel Socket 1200 |
Desktop | Segment | Desktop |
4 | Cores | 8 |
8 | Threads | 16 |
3.1 GHz | Base Clock Speed | 2.5 GHz |
3.7 GHz | Turbo Clock Speed | 5.2 GHz |
95 W | TDP | 65 W |
45 nm | Process Size | 14 nm |
23.0x | Multiplier | 25.0x |
None | Integrated Graphics | UHD Graphics 750 |
No | Overclockable | No |
